How Insulation Water Damage Restoration Works

When you call us for Insulation Water Damage Restoration, our team springs into action. We understand that every minute counts, and our process is designed to get your home back to normal as soon as possible. Our technicians use specialized equipment to extract water, dry the affected area, and replace damaged insulation.

Step 1: Emergency Response

Within 60 minutes of your call, our team arrives on-site to assess the damage and develop a customized plan. Our technicians use thermal imaging cameras to detect hidden moisture and ensure all affected areas are addressed.

Step 2: Water Removal

Using industrial-grade pumps and vacuums, our team extracts water from the affected area, including walls, ceilings, and floors. This step is crucial in preventing further damage and promoting a safe environment.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Our technicians employ specialized equipment to dry the affected area, including desiccant dehumidifiers and industrial fans. This step is essential in preventing mold growth and ensuring the structure remains stable.

Step 4: Insulation Replacement

Once the area is dry, our team replaces damaged insulation with new, moisture-resistant material. This step is critical in preventing future water damage and ensuring your home remains energy-efficient.

Step 5: Final Inspection and Cleanup

Our technicians conduct a thorough inspection to ensure all affected areas are dry and free of moisture. We also clean and disinfect the area to prevent any potential health risks.

Warning Signs You Need Insulation Water Damage Restoration

Ignoring warning signs can lead to costly repairs and health risks. Be aware of these common indicators of insulation water damage: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, unpleasant odors can be a sign of moisture accumulation in your insulation. Don’t ignore these smells; they can show a larger issue.

Visible Water Stains or Leaks

Water stains or leaks on your ceiling or walls can be a sign of insulation water damage. Address these issues quickly to prevent further damage.

Warped or Buckled Insulation

Warped or buckled insulation can be a sign of moisture accumulation. Replace damaged insulation to prevent future water damage.

Mold or Mildew Growth

Mold or mildew growth can be a sign of insulation water damage. Address these issues quickly to prevent health risks.

Increased Energy Bills

Increased energy bills can be a sign of insulation damage. Check your insulation for any signs of water damage or wear.

Unusual Sounds or Creaks

Unusual sounds or creaks in your attic or walls can be a sign of insulation water damage. Address these issues quickly to prevent further damage.

Insulation Water Damage Restoration Cost in Pierce, NE

The cost of Insulation Water Damage Restoration in Pierce, NE varies based on the severity, size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water removal and drying $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, level of water damage, and equipment required
Insulation replacement $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, type of insulation, and labor costs
Dehumidification and drying $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, level of moisture, and equipment required
Mold remediation $1,000 – $3,000 Size of affected area, level of mold growth, and equipment required
Final inspection and cleanup $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area and level of debris

Can I prevent Insulation Water Damage?

Yes, you can take steps to prevent Insulation Water Damage, such as checking your attic or walls for signs of moisture, ensuring proper ventilation, and addressing any water leaks quickly. Regular maintenance can help prevent costly repairs and health risks.
